GLBT Outreach

The Atlanta Regional Commission also supports the Gay, Lesbian, Bisexual and Transgender Advisory Group.

The GLBT Advisory Group is part of the Atlanta Regional Commission's Aging Atlanta Project.  Started in March of 2004, the group brings together professionals in the field of aging and other individuals who are concerned about the unique issues facing GLBT older adults.

In its advisory role to the Atlanta Regional Commission, the group is charged with finding ways to prepare the Atlanta aging network to serve this distinct population and insure that GLBT older adults access aging services.  By serving in this capacity, the group will assist the Atlanta region in creating an aging network that engages all people.

A 2 hour “Rainbow Training” focused on how to better serve the needs of older GLBT adults, is available to agencies and service providers throughout the Atlanta region. The training provides basic education on the socio-cultural and historical context of elder GLBT communities, addresses the social and psychological needs and concerns of GLBT elders and focuses on practical approaches and techniques for providers working with the senior population. Two hours of CEU credit is available through NASW – Georgia Chapter.
